Geert Wilders grew up as the youngest child in a typical Catholic family in Venlo. Football, school parties, music, and carnival colored his childhood. As a teenager, he was a nuisance. A two-year stay in Israel shaped his worldview. A look into the early years of the PVV leader. You can also listen to this story:
